Carrier liability means the carrier is responsible for the loss, damage, or late arrival of any freight. Carrier Legal Liability Insurance protects carriers from financial risks such as lost, damaged, or delayed freight.

Carrier Legal Liability Insurance begins when the carrier takes responsibility for the freight. It ends when the delivery is completed, or liability is transferred to another party. The start time may vary based on insurance policies and contractual agreements between the carrier, shipper, and broker.

Carrier Legal Liability Insurance policies include value limits that determine the maximum amount carriers can claim. These limits are crucial for carriers as they define the highest compensation they can receive in case of accidents, damages, or loss during the transportation process. The specific value limits may vary based on several factors, including the type of goods being transported and the terms of the insurance policy.
Value limits play a significant role in protecting carriers from excessive claims that could potentially lead to financial strain or even bankruptcy. By setting these limits, carriers can have a clear understanding of the maximum compensation they are entitled to if an incident occurs during the delivery of goods. This helps carriers manage their financial risks and ensures that they can fulfill their obligations while safeguarding their business operations.
It is essential for carriers to carefully evaluate the value of the cargo they transport to ensure that it falls within the specified value limits of their insurance policy. If the value of the goods exceeds the limit, carriers may need to secure additional coverage to adequately protect themselves from potential losses. This evaluation process allows carriers to make informed decisions about their insurance coverage needs and take appropriate measures to mitigate any potential risks.
Furthermore, carriers have the opportunity to negotiate the value limits of their Carrier Legal Liability Insurance policy with their insurance provider. This enables carriers to customize their coverage to align with the specific requirements of their business, ensuring that they have adequate protection for their unique operations and cargo.
Carrier liability insurance covers various unpredictable expenses. Also, financial liabilities related to the transportation of goods. It safeguards against potential losses during the loading, unloading, and storing goods. Here are the key aspects covered under the policy:
Insurance coverage is available in case of damage or loss within the tenure of the insurance policy.
Coverage extends to liability under the Carriers Act 1865. It governs the responsibilities and liabilities of carriers.
Insurance coverage is available in case of liability for damage to property belonging to the insured or their employees is included.
Coverage is provided for damage caused by strikes or acts of terrorism, subject to policy terms and conditions.

Scenario - A logistics company, ABC Transport, has a carrier legal liability insurance policy to cover the transportation of goods. They are responsible for transporting a shipment of perishable fruits from one city to another. During transit, the fruits deteriorate and become unfit for sale due to an unexpected delay caused by a checkpoint strike.
Exclusion - The carrier's legal liability insurance policy does not cover losses resulting from delays or strikes. As a result, ABC Transport could not seek compensation for the damaged fruits in this case.
Explanation - The policy does not provide coverage for losses resulting from strikes. They are considered external events beyond the carrier's control. Consequently, the insurance policy does not cover deterioration or damage caused by the delay due to the strike.

A carrier legal liability insurance policy compensates the insured for the physical loss, destruction or damage to goods or merchandise which is in the insured's custody. The damage can occur during loading or unloading or while the goods are housed on or off vehicles during its transit.
